Transaction e2ee781716cc394d82067931fd5b99621f6fe4e264c6d1cfd4a22396c52698e9
1 Input
1 Output
-
e2ee781716cc394d82067931fd5b99621f6fe4e264c6d1cfd4a22396c52698e9:0
- value
- 2265560
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b81f491b3f3389341a2f67d850a57c8a89b1dfec OP_EQUAL
- address
- 3JUZjbmLMmXSKxugmTrQnvYiSwWLjjp37Y